In 1954, Dr. Julian Rotter coined the term
locus of control. It’s the degree to which you believe you’re in control of the decisions, actions, and outcomes in your life.
Those with an external locus believe outside forces and other people determine their destiny. They feel little control in their lives and tend to have more negative health, financial and relationship outcomes.
Those with an internal locus of control believe they are in charge of their actions, decisions, setbacks and successes. They take personal responsibility and tend to be healthier, wealthier, and thriving in personal and professional relationships.
